Challenges Faced by IT Consultants in Australia

IT Consultants in Australia navigate a dynamic landscape marked by both opportunities and hurdles. One principal challenge they face is the rapid advancement in technology. Staying current with evolving tech trends demands constant learning and training, which can be time and cost-intensive. It can put a financial strain on consultants, especially those running smaller, independent operations. Another notable obstacle is market saturation. With the rise in demands for digital solutions, competition among IT consultants intensifies. Establishing a distinct market presence has become increasingly difficult, requiring substantial investment in marketing and brand building. Cybersecurity threats represent an additional concern. With hacking attempts and data breaches on the rise, ensuring top-notch security measures, which often come with high costs, is a necessity rather than a choice. Lastly, cash flow management is another significant challenge. The episodic nature of project-based work can result in periods of feast and famine, making income unpredictable and financial planning complex. Setting aside capital for developmental activities and unforeseen contingencies can be tough when cash flow is inconsistent. There are several types of business loans in Australia that can benefit IT Consultants. Each of these loan types has its unique features, advantages, and potential disadvantages. Here are some of the most common types of business loans for IT Consultants:


Unsecured Business Loans

Unsecured Business Loans do not require IT consultants to put forth any collateral. This is an excellent option for consultants who do not want to risk their personal or business assets. However, these loans typically have higher interest rates to offset the risk to the lender.

Secured Business Loans

For Secured Business Loans, IT consultants must provide collateral, such as property or business equipment. These loans often include attractive interest rates and extended repayment terms due to this added security for the lender.

Invoice Factoring

This loan type is suitable for IT consultants with unpaid client invoices. With Invoice Factoring, the lender provides the consultant with a percentage of the outstanding invoice value upfront, allowing them instant access to cash flow.

Business Line of Credit

A Business Line of Credit functions similar to a credit card, where IT consultants have a pre-approved limit they can draw from as needed. It offers flexibility, only charging interest on the amount used.

Equipment Financing

Equipment Financing is specifically for IT consultants who need funding for purchasing or upgrading their practise's technological infrastructure. The financed equipment acts as collateral for this type of loan.

Merchant Cash Advance

IT consultants who receive payments through credit or debit cards might consider a Merchant Cash Advance. The lender provides a lump sum advance, and repayment gets made by taking a percentage of future card sales.

Short Term Loans

Short Term Loans offer IT consultants a quick cash injection with a brief repayment period, typically less than a year. This type of loan is ideal for addressing immediate, temporary cash flow issues.

Long Term Loans

Long Term Loans offer larger loan amounts to be paid back over an extended period. These are suitable for IT consultants planning significant business developments or expansions.

Business Overdraft

A Business Overdraft provides IT consultants with the flexibility of additional funds within their business account, ideal for covering unexpected expenses. It's linked to the business bank account, offering an extra safety net when cash flow fluctuates.

Trade Finance

For IT consultants importing goods for their business operations, Trade Finance can help cover the costs involved. This loan type assists in smoothing out cash flow during the import process.
